Children's Land Learning Center has been successfully educating children since 2002.

We're a Full-Day state licensed Kindergarten. We offer exceptional facilities and caring staff for your child. Our curriculum is tailored for Children from 15 months to 6 years of age. Unlike other early learning programs, our core philosophy truly celebrates the individual potential of each child. The Children's Land Learning Center is dedicated to encouraging a lifelong love of learning by:


  • We offer a wide range of enriching activities to meet the individual needs of each child
  • Focusing on building each child's emotional, social, cognitive and physical skills
  • Offering multi-cultural and developmentally appropriate materials and equipment
  • Complying with Quality Assurance Reviews and parent surveys conducted by GSI
  • Supporting the professional development of teachers through early childhood education training
  • Offering open communication with families in an atmosphere of mutual trust and respect

Our Learning Programs encompasses this philosophy in the safe and nurturing childcare learning environments that encourage flexibility for each child's unique abilities.

  • Curriculum for children from 15 months to 6 years old
  • Music & Dance classes available twice (2) a Week
  • Before & After School Programs Available
  • Bus service available for morning and afternoon classes to Lyons School
  • Daily meals & hot lunches
  • Government assistance available

Teacher Training


All Children's Land educators:
  • Meet the certification standards set by state.
  • Are required to complete an extensive training program that provides further insight on child-care and child-development issues before they enter a classroom.
  • Receive training that provides them with a deep understanding of our standards and curriculum.
  • Are required to complete additional training every year to enhance curriculums for math and science as well as the communication with families.

Safety & Security

Our Number One Responsibility: Your Child’s Safety
At Children's Land, your child’s safety is our primary concern.

Here are just a few examples of the measures we take to keep your child safe.

  • Our security system uses security cameras and observation windows to ensure safety.
  • Our security system also allows our staff instant access to your child’s medical information, arrival and departure times, and the names of people authorized for drop-off and pick-up.
  • An exclusive electronic access system allows only authorized personnel admittance into our building(s).
  • The safety of your child extends to the regular monitoring of facilities and equipment, such as our child-sized tables that are “non-tippable” to prevent any injuries while playing and many more child-proof items.
